Leadership Public Schools - Hayward ranking

SchoolRow ranks Leadership Public Schools - Hayward 516th of 1,528 California high schools for 2024–25, based on CAASPP 2024–25 English and Math results — better than 66% of high schools statewide. Its statewide percentile went from 91th in 2015 to 66th in 2025 — declining.
